At 34, Mohali-based Pranav is suffering from various lifestyle diseases, including hypertension and diabetes. The IT professional also suffers from anxiety and insomnia. Employed with a US-based company, he keeps late hours in accordance with American working hours. Add to this his smoking habit and the use of recreational cocaine, it was hardly surprising when he was rushed to Emergency after a heart attack. An urgent angioplasty saved his life.
The near-fatal experience was a wake-up call for Pranav. With counselling and family support, he quit smoking and drugs, adopted a balanced diet, started exercising daily and lost five-kg weight. Having a healthy lifestyle has helped him go off almost all his medicines. He just takes one tablet now to control his blood pressure.
